Basement window replacement services involve removing old or damaged windows in the basement and installing new, more functional options. This process typically includes measuring the existing openings, selecting appropriate window styles, and securely fitting the new units to ensure proper operation. Replacing worn-out or outdated basement windows can improve the overall appearance of the space, making it look refreshed and well-maintained. Many property owners choose to upgrade their basement windows to enhance the look of their home while also addressing practical concerns.
One of the primary reasons for considering basement window replacement is to resolve issues related to leaks, drafts, or difficulty opening windows. Over time, basement windows can become cracked, warped, or foggy, which compromises their ability to keep out moisture and pests. Replacing these windows can help prevent water infiltration during heavy rains, reduce energy loss, and eliminate safety hazards caused by broken glass or malfunctioning mechanisms. This service can also improve natural light and ventilation in the basement, making the space healthier and more inviting.

The overview below groups typical Basement Windows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chillicothe,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or basement window repairs or replacements in Chillicothe, OH range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window size and materials needed.
Standard Replacement - Replacing a standard-sized basement window us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this range, with fewer exceeding higher amounts.
Larger or Custom Installations - Larger, more complex basement window replacements can range from $1,200 to $3,000 or more. These projects often involve custom sizes or additional structural work, which can push costs higher.
Full Basement Window Overhaul - Complete basement window upgrades or multiple window replacements can reach $3,000 to $5,000+ in Chillicothe, OH. While less common, some extensive projects with additional features may exceed this range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why should I replace basement windows instead of repairing them? Replacing basement windows can improve energy efficiency, enhance security, and address issues like leaks or damage that repairs may not fully resolve.
What types of basement windows are available for replacement? Common options include casement, sliding, and egress windows, each offering different benefits for safety, ventilation, and accessibility.
How can I tell if my basement windows need replacement? Signs include difficulty opening or closing, visible damage, condensation between panes, or if they no longer meet safety or egress requirements.
